The VIP Gambler Innovating in Mobile Casino Industry

After huge success in launching their fully responsive design, TheVIPGambler.com have now pushed extra effort into catering for their VIP users on mobile devices.

2013-01-17
YORK, ENGLAND, January 17, 2013 (Press-News.org) Powered by Moojah Ltd, TheVIPGambler.com now provides the VIP Casino of the month with a number of exclusive bonuses tailored towards the high-end gambler.

TheVIPGambler.com have also hired a new professional journalist to provide golf betting tips for the big upcoming tournaments in 2013.

Fraser Burt, director of Moojah Ltd said, "Now we have the platform, we're really starting to tailor our offers for the niche, as well as push user experience."

Retail Radio Named One of Fastest Growing Tech Companies

2013-01-17
Retail Radio is the 51st-fastest growing technology company in the United States, according to Lead411's Technology 200 list, which is based on percentage revenue growth. Lead411 is an information services company that gathers data from numerous sources to generate its annual list of fastest growing tech companies. Lead411 ranked Retail Radio 51st in the country based on the company's revenue growth of 209 percent over the last three years. Maritime Labor Convention Will Offer Protections to Maritime Workers

2013-01-17
In 2012, the International Labor Organization, the United Nations group dedicated to advocating for laborers around the world, announced that the Maritime Labor Convention will go into effect in August 2013 after Russia and the Philippines ratified it. Ratification of the convention required signing by at least 30 countries representing 33 percent of world shipping. The United States has not signed the convention. Testing of Alternative Disability Determination Models Extended

2013-01-17
The Social Security Administration (SSA) announced that it is extending the selection of cases for two alternative Social Security Disability benefits (SSD, SSDI) determination models. The models affected are the "single decisionmaker test" and the "prototype." Testing will be extended from September 28, 2012 until no later than September 27, 2013 for both models. Florida Supreme Court Upholds Controversial Drug Law

2013-01-17
According to the president of the Florida Association of Criminal Defense Lawyers, the concept of criminal intent, also known as "mens rea," is a bedrock principle of criminal law in the United States. Generally, to be convicted of a criminal charge, a person must have a criminal or wrongful purpose to commit a crime. However, this year, the Florida Supreme Court upheld the state's controversial drug possession law, ruling that defendants must prove that they did not know they were carrying an illicit substance. Ignition Interlock, an Important Restriction for Illinois Drunk Drivers

2013-01-17
In a recently issued safety report, the National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) expressed its recommendation that ignition interlock devices (IID) be installed on all cars belonging to motorists convicted of drunk driving - even if it is their first offense. An IID is a piece of equipment that requires a driver to provide a breath sample proving they are not under the influence of alcohol before the car's engine will start.
